Przewodnik po aplikacji MVP

Minimalny Produkt Wartościowy (MVP): Twój Klucz do Sukcesu Projektu

Czy kiedykolwiek nurtował Cię genialny pomysł na projekt, który mógłby odmienić Twoją egzystencję? Być może spędziłeś wiele lat na planowaniu i realizacji, by ostatecznie zrezygnować? W tym miejscu do akcji wkracza MVP, czyli Minimalny Produkt Wartościowy.

Zacznijmy od podstaw.

Startupy często ponoszą porażkę z różnorodnych przyczyn, takich jak nieudane partnerstwa, wyczerpanie funduszy, nieskuteczne działania marketingowe, brak analizy rynku, czy niewłaściwy wybór segmentu. Jednakże głównym czynnikiem niepowodzeń jest brak gotowości produktu na realia rynkowe w odpowiednim momencie, w połączeniu z oferowaniem niedopracowanych funkcji i nieumiejętnym rozszerzaniem działalności w czasie.

Właśnie tutaj pojawia się koncepcja MVP, czyli Minimum Viable Product. Może on mieć ogromny, choć nie zawsze oczywisty, wpływ na powodzenie przedsięwzięcia. Aby produkt mógł zaistnieć na rynku, niezbędne są zarówno umiejętności, jak i zaplecze technologiczne, które pozwolą przedsiębiorcom i programistom na realizację ich wizji.

W dzisiejszych realiach wiele firm decyduje się na wprowadzenie na rynek produktu z ograniczoną liczbą, lecz kluczowych funkcji. Na bazie takiego prototypu, firmy rozwijają swój produkt, dodając kolejne funkcjonalności.

Mówiąc prościej, chodzi o stworzenie funkcjonalnego, najprostszego i najszybszego produktu, który następnie jest skalowany w czasie, pracując w oparciu o model MVP. Celem jest włączenie łatwych i szybkich do wdrożenia funkcji w fazie testów, aż osiągnie się pożądany efekt.

Taka strategia chroni przedsiębiorców przed nadmiernym rozbudowywaniem produktu na starcie i pozwala zminimalizować ryzyko, jednocześnie rozwijając produkt małymi krokami. MVP okazuje się niezwykle przydatny zwłaszcza w dynamicznie rozwijających się firmach, gdzie konkurencja jest bardzo silna.

Czym Jest MVP w Kontekście Aplikacji Mobilnych?

MVP to w gruncie rzeczy wersja testowa, wersja beta usługi, produktu, lub aplikacji, która zawiera jedynie niezbędne funkcje. Pozwala to na zoptymalizowanie procesów biznesowych, ograniczenie strat finansowych i zwiększenie szans start-upu na powodzenie.

Co więcej, MVP skraca czas i zmniejsza koszty związane z wprowadzeniem produktu na rynek, jednocześnie umożliwiając uczenie się i doskonalenie w procesie rozwoju. Dzięki MVP możliwe jest efektywniejsze zbalansowanie wymagań klienta z ofertą, optymalizację koncepcji i zminimalizowanie błędów pojawiających się w toku prac.

Dobrym przykładem jest Amazon, który w początkowej fazie oferował jedynie podstawowe możliwości zamawiania i sprzedaży. Z biegiem czasu dodawano kolejne funkcjonalności, takie jak streaming wideo, muzyki czy rozszerzone opcje zakupu produktów.

Podobnie Instagram na początku oferował tylko kilka ekranów i filtrów, a dziś jest rozbudowaną platformą. Podstawowa wersja aplikacji powinna być w stanie rozwiązać kluczowe problemy użytkowników i w miarę upływu czasu ewoluować w pełni funkcjonalne rozwiązanie.

Co Sprawia, że MVP Jest Tak Efektywny?

Stworzenie aplikacji MVP można traktować jako rundę próbną, która umożliwia użytkownikom zapoznanie się z najważniejszymi zmianami i podjęcie działań. Minimalizuje to ryzyko późniejszego dopasowywania aplikacji do oczekiwań, która posiadałaby wiele nadprogramowych funkcji.

Użytkownicy mogą również obniżyć koszty produkcji ostatecznej wersji, ponieważ początkowa faza przynosi już pewne zyski. Pozwala to deweloperom na reinwestycje w rozbudowę aplikacji o nowe funkcjonalności.

Wersja MVP przyciąga inwestorów i zwiększa szansę na zainteresowanie aniołów biznesu lub funduszy VC. Pozyskanie finansowania jest znacznie łatwiejsze, gdy na rynku jest już działająca, podstawowa wersja produktu, a zespół aktywnie pracuje nad jego rozwojem.

MVP umożliwia przeprowadzenie wczesnych testów, sprawdzenie wydajności projektu i rozwiązanie ewentualnych problemów. Użytkownicy otrzymują możliwość zgłaszania uwag i opinii, które są następnie uwzględniane w docelowym produkcie, co daje przewagę nad konkurencją.

Jak Stworzyć Aplikację MVP?

Masz już ogólne pojęcie o tym, czym jest MVP w kontekście aplikacji mobilnych. Jak więc zacząć? Jak stworzyć wersję, która będzie idealna dla Twojej firmy?

Oto krótki przewodnik, który pomoże Ci opracować aplikację mobilną MVP na dzisiejszym, pełnym wyzwań rynku.

Dogłębne Zrozumienie Wymagań Rynku

Przed przystąpieniem do tworzenia aplikacji MVP, kluczowe jest zrozumienie rzeczywistych problemów, z jakimi zmagają się potencjalni użytkownicy. Celem jest stworzenie aplikacji z bazowymi funkcjami, które wpisują się w właściwą ideę.

Najważniejsze jest zdefiniowanie potrzeb rynku i aktualnej luki, co pozwala określić, co jest rzeczywiście niezbędne. Dodatkowo, twórcy MVP muszą przeanalizować działania konkurencji, aby ustalić standardy produktu. Określa to, jakie rozwiązania mają szansę na powodzenie i na czym należy się skupić.

Proces ten można podzielić na dwa etapy: wyznaczenie kryteriów sukcesu oraz określenie celów długoterminowych. Cele długoterminowe umożliwiają rozwijanie produktu w przyszłości i skracają czas realizacji transakcji. Kryteria sukcesu natomiast pozwalają oszacować wartość rynkową produktu w przyszłości.

Analiza Ścieżki Użytkownika

Analiza ścieżki użytkownika, lub jak niektórzy wolą nazywać: User Persona, to kolejny kluczowy krok w procesie rozwoju aplikacji MVP. Polega on na zagłębieniu się w umysł użytkownika i zaplanowaniu jego doświadczeń z pierwszą wersją aplikacji.

Programiści muszą zrozumieć, jak użytkownik postrzega aplikację, w jaki sposób będzie z niej korzystał, jaki jest cel jego działania itp. Ułatwi to stworzenie aplikacji, która będzie użyteczna dla odbiorców, a nawet pozwoli na skuteczną promocję.

Twórcy powinni skupić się na działaniach użytkowników, zdefiniowaniu ich przepływu, funkcjach, realizowaniu zamówień i osiąganiu najwyższego poziomu satysfakcji. Aby to osiągnąć, należy zidentyfikować użytkowników z różnych kategorii, np. rezerwujących wizyty, korzystających z harmonogramów, sprzedawców, podmiotów świadczących opiekę zdrowotną czy serwisantów.

Następnie należy określić działania, które prowadzą do realizacji celów i zakończenia historii. Pozwala to programistom skupić się na potrzebach różnych grup użytkowników, ustaleniu priorytetów i wdrożeniu odpowiednich funkcji. Może to być tworzenie profili, przeglądanie produktów, składanie zamówień, umawianie wizyt na konsultacje itp. Finałem jest zakończenie historii, np. otrzymanie produktu, konsultacja lekarska, czy interakcja z innymi użytkownikami.

Faza Badań i Planowania

Po zrozumieniu ścieżki użytkownika, możemy przejść do fazy badań i planowania. Celem jest opracowanie strategii, która pomoże użytkownikowi w osiągnięciu celów, skupiając się na eliminowaniu problemów. Twórcy mogą określić potencjał produktu i efektywnie zwiększyć jego wartość.

Pozwala to również na skoncentrowanie się na stworzeniu aplikacji MVP i wdrożeniu funkcji, które mają realny wpływ na rynek. Obszary zainteresowania są uwzględniane w planie działania produktu, stanowiąc mapę drogową dla przyszłych wydań.

Wybór Funkcji Aplikacji Mobilnej

Kolejnym etapem jest dodanie funkcji do aplikacji mobilnej MVP. Mapa drogowa produktu może pomóc w ich konfiguracji, wykorzystując odpowiednie narzędzia do tworzenia aplikacji MVP. Ważne jest, aby twórcy rozumieli różnicę pomiędzy tym, czego użytkownicy potrzebują, a tym, czego by chcieli.

Przy tworzeniu aplikacji mobilnej MVP, deweloperzy muszą ustalić priorytety i zdecydować, które funkcje są niezbędne. Na późniejszych etapach można dodać kolejne funkcje, o które proszą użytkownicy, nie pogarszając ich wrażeń z korzystania z aplikacji.

Początkowa faza produktu powinna zawierać podstawowe funkcje, które realizują ogólny cel użytkowników. Najlepszym sposobem na start jest sfinalizowanie oświadczeń dotyczących możliwości, które pozwalają na stworzenie kluczowych funkcji, jednocześnie skracając czas realizacji projektu.

Deweloperzy mogą rozłożyć mapę drogową produktu, aby lepiej zrozumieć wszystkie możliwości. Macierz priorytetów pomaga w ustaleniu, które funkcje są najważniejsze i ułatwia podjęcie ostatecznych decyzji. Pozwala to na uszeregowanie funkcji w oparciu o ich pilność.

Projektowanie, Rozwój i Wdrożenie MVP

Po planowaniu i podjęciu decyzji dotyczących funkcji, następuje faza projektowania, rozwoju i wdrożenia. Na tym etapie powstaje pierwsza wersja MVP, zawierająca zestaw najważniejszych funkcjonalności. Celem tego etapu jest osiągnięcie równowagi między oszczędnością, prostotą i spełnianiem oczekiwań użytkowników.

Minimalny produkt pozwala na skoncentrowanie się na kluczowych elementach, zamiast pracować nad wszystkim naraz. W przypadku wystąpienia problemów z niektórymi funkcjami, łatwo jest zmodyfikować lub edytować aplikację, a także dodać je w przyszłych wersjach.

W trakcie rozwoju i testowania aplikacji MVP deweloperzy mogą kontrolować jej działanie, co ułatwia ciągłe iteracje. Dzięki temu zbieranie opinii i późniejsze ulepszanie funkcjonalności staje się znacznie prostsze.

Wartość Dodana MVP

Głównym celem tworzenia aplikacji MVP jest wykreowanie wartości dodanej. Twórcy MVP powinni w tym kontekście odpowiedzieć na kilka pytań: dlaczego ktoś miałby pobrać aplikację, jakie są z tego korzyści, co ona oferuje itp.

Chodzi o zdefiniowanie propozycji wartości aplikacji mobilnej, aby dokładnie oszacować jej potencjał. MVP sugeruje, że deweloperzy powinni skupić się na przedstawieniu użytkownikom podstawowej wartości aplikacji. Wymaga to zdefiniowania użytkowników i zbudowania produktu w oparciu o ich potrzeby.

Podsumowanie

Oprócz Instagrama i Amazona, wiele innych aplikacji z powodzeniem wykorzystało strategię MVP. Do znanych aplikacji mobilnych, które skorzystały z MVP należą m.in. Facebook, Twitter, Buffer, Dropbox i Airbnb, które stały się aplikacjami generującymi największe przychody.

Wiele firm wykorzystuje model MVP w przypadku aplikacji mobilnych na żądanie, które wymagają czasu na rozwój. Umożliwia to startupom rozwój i zrobienie pierwszego kroku w kierunku stania się rozpoznawalną marką.


newsblog.pl